A Father’s Day gift of sunglasses is an investment in his eye health and can also offer a nod to his perfect sense of style.
“Many people underestimate the significant risk that solar ultraviolet (UV) radiation can pose to their eyesight,” said Robert Layman, OD, optometrist and president of the American Optometric Association.
“UV rays enter the eye and penetrate the transparent cover of the front of the eye. Unfiltered light damages not only the cornea, eye lens and eyelid skin, but also the retina (the lining of the eye rich in nerves) over time, he says.
What type of sunglasses provides sufficient protection? Dr. Layman suggests that the best sunglasses:
- It blocks 99 to 100% of UV-A and UV-B radiation.
- Shades 75 to 90% of visible light.
- Keep lenses that are color matched perfectly and free of distortion and imperfections.
- Have gray lenses for correct color recognition.
- Use polarizing lenses for the best glare reduction
So before you invest, do some research. “In general, more expensive sunglasses can offer more stylish rims, better lenses, sharper images and less glare,” says Dr. Layman. “Don’t assume that all cheap sunglasses provide 100% UV protection, even if the sticker on the lens says” blocks UV. ”

Born in a small Florida store, the Abaco line of glasses includes 40 unique frames and 225 different styles, lenses and variants. The Limited edition Finwood Sunglasses blend seamlessly with nature, ideal for land and sea. Elegant frames are made from a combination of four natural, sustainable woods – maple, zebra, walnut and ebony. UV400 lenses block 100% of all harmful sunlight; polarizing lenses further reduce glare. Men who are careless with their glasses will appreciate the lifetime limited product warranty and protection against accidental damage.

Best known for his running gear, Nathan Sports recently launched his first-ever line of polarized anti-slip sunglasses for rugged adventurers. The Summit polarized running glasses They are super sticky with TPE liners on the nose and temples to ensure they stay on your face. They are made of injected polycarbonate lenses, which means that polarization is built into the lens unlike the easily scratchable film on the top. These widely available sunglasses are lightweight, impact resistant and heat resistant and offer 100% UV protection.

Costa sunglasses, a product of sunny San Diego, are popular with anglers, travelers and beachcomers. Costa Lido comes with top and side shields to help prevent light from entering, and a ventilated nose pad and side tips keep the frames in place and help prevent fogging. The frames are made of lightweight, vegetable, bio-resin, which reduces their carbon footprint, yet offers the durability needed for long days on the water. Gray polarized glass is ideal for very bright suns.

Western Australia-based OTIS Eyewear offers lightweight and durable men’s sunglasses with mineral glass lenses. Mineral lenses are scratch resistant, optically correct and more environmentally friendly than plastic lenses. The OTIS Strike Sport is a universal but classic shape. Sturdy but lightweight, they are great for active travelers. Frames with a decent matte finish are available in brown or black.
